LAS VEGAS (FOX5) — The Las Vegas City Council approved an agreement to help reduce copper wire theft at local parks.

Members agreed to a deal with the Southern Nevada Health District to use a $50,000 federal grant to install solar lighting on the Las Vegas Wash Trail.

The city said the lighting will help reduce vandalism and copper wire theft and improve safety overall.

The lighting will go on the trail between Selby Park, East Las Vegas Family Park and Arroyo Vista Park.
